Ques. What is the difference between MPMIR and an MBA in HR? Why should one choose MPMIR at IMS Bhubaneswar?
Ans. MPMIR (Master of Personnel Management and Industrial Relations) is a specialised postgraduate programme focused exclusively on HR, labour laws, industrial relations, and workforce management, unlike an MBA in HR which is broader in scope. At IMS Bhubaneswar, the MPMIR programme is affiliated to Utkal University and offers a curriculum deeply rooted in labour legislation, industrial sociology, and HR development, making graduates particularly well-suited for roles in labour administration, compliance, and HR in manufacturing and public sector organisations. The programme is also significantly more affordable at Rs. 75,000 for the full 2 years.
Ques. Is the summer internship in the MPMIR programme mandatory, and how does it work?
Ans. Yes, the Summer Training and Presentation (STP) in the 2nd semester is a mandatory component of the MPMIR curriculum. Students are required to complete a 6-8 week industry internship between the first and second year of the course. The internship is meant to bridge the gap between classroom learning and real-world HR and industrial relations practices. Students are evaluated by the host organisation, and they must submit a final report and make a presentation at the institute. Most firms offer pre-placement offers (PPOs) to interns who perform well.
Ques. What are the career prospects after completing MPMIR from IMS Bhubaneswar?
Ans. MPMIR graduates from IMS Bhubaneswar are well-positioned for careers in HR management, labour administration, industrial relations, and compliance roles. They can join large public sector undertakings such as NALCO, SAIL, BHEL, and GRIDCO, as well as private sector companies like TATA, BIRLA, RELIANCE, POSCO, VEDANTA, and leading banks such as AXIS BANK and ICICI BANK. Graduates can also work as HR executives, labour welfare officers, industrial relations managers, and training and development specialists. The institute's placement cell actively supports students in securing employment.
Ques. What is the total fee for MPMIR at IMS Bhubaneswar, and how is it paid?
Ans. The total course fee for the 2-year MPMIR programme is Rs. 75,000, payable in four installments over the two years. The installments are due in the 3rd week of July and the 3rd week of December each year. This structured payment schedule makes it financially manageable for students. Hostel fees, if opted for, are charged separately and are decided by the Director. Students should confirm the latest fee structure directly with the institute at the time of admission.
Ques. Does the MPMIR programme at IMS cover labour laws in depth? Is it useful for government jobs?
Ans. Yes, labour legislation is a core component of the MPMIR curriculum at IMS. The programme covers Labour Legislation and Cases across two semesters (Semesters I and II), along with Labour Administration and Social Security in Semester IV. This makes MPMIR graduates well-equipped for roles in government labour departments, labour courts, and compliance functions in both public and private sector organisations. Graduates are also eligible to appear for state and central government recruitment exams for HR and labour welfare officer positions.
Ques. Is the MPMIR degree from IMS Bhubaneswar recognised, and what is the university affiliation?
Ans. The MPMIR programme at IMS Bhubaneswar is affiliated to Utkal University, Vani Vihar, Bhubaneswar, and is recognised by the Government of Odisha. The institute has been operational since 1994 and follows the CBCS semester examination pattern as prescribed by Utkal University. The degree awarded is a postgraduate degree from Utkal University, which is a well-established state university in Odisha. The programme is also known as MAPMIR (Master of Arts in Personnel Management and Industrial Relations) in some references, and both refer to the same programme offered at IMS.
